Subpar Yields. In the event that Subpar Yields are obtained in the comparability runs in the Singapore Facility used to confirm whether the Process and manufacturing of Products has successfully been transferred to the Singapore Facility from the Walkersville Facility, (i) CLIENT may then require LONZA to move production of Products to the Walkersville Facility until such time as the comparability runs are successfully completed and production can be moved back to LONZA’s Singapore Facility without significant likelihood of further Subpar Yields, (ii) LONZA shall bear the expense associated with the transfer of production from the Singapore Facility to the Walkersville Facility, and subsequent retransfer to the Singapore Facility, to and (iii) amounts spent with respect to such production of Products in the Walkersville Facility during the interim shall be taken into account as amounts spent “with respect to activities for Singapore” for purposes of this Section 8.1. In the event that Batch failures occur or Subpar Yields are obtained with respect to Products produced in Singapore after the comparability runs confirm that the Process and manufacturing of Products has successfully been transferred to the Singapore Facility from the Walkersville Facility, efforts to remedy the problem will be undertaken at the Singapore Facility, and LONZA shall not be obligated to transfer the manufacture of Products to the Walkersville Facility. As used herein, “Subpar Yield” means a yield in comparability runs in the Singapore Facility that is more than [***] lower than the average yield obtained in new Process validation runs conducted in the Walkersville Facility.
